What are the most popular months for Boat Cruises in Hawaii?

Hawaii’s boat cruising seasons carry a rhythm all their own, tuned to the island’s unique blend of tropical warmth and ocean moods. Winter brings the thrill of humpback whale season, when these gentle giants migrate through the islands’ sheltered bays, turning every cruise into a front-row ticket to one of nature’s most majestic shows. The trade winds pick up just enough to fill sails and keep the air fresh, while the cooler temperatures make for perfect mornings on the water, with clear skies and that unmistakable island calm.

Spring in Hawaii feels like a gentle unfolding—flowers bloom in vivid bursts, the ocean’s colors deepen, and the water warms up for endless days of snorkeling, diving, and paddling. It’s the season for exploration, when the islands shake off the last traces of winter and every boat cruise invites you to discover hidden coves, secret beaches, and coral reefs teeming with life. The sun feels softer but no less bright, and the crowds are still sparse enough that you can find your own slice of paradise without much fuss.

Summer and fall bring their own kind of magic to Hawaiian boat cruises, with warmer seas and longer days that stretch into balmy evenings. The waters are alive with fish and turtles, and the sunsets seem to burn brighter against the backdrop of volcanic cliffs and swaying palms. These seasons are all about effortless cruising—anchoring off remote beaches, diving into crystal-clear lagoons, and soaking up the aloha spirit that flows as naturally as the ocean tides. Year-round, Hawaii offers a boat cruising experience that feels less like a trip and more like a timeless dance with the sea.
